Why Full Replacement Outperforms Repeated Repairs

When a roof reaches the end of its functional lifespan, ongoing repairs become more expensive and less effective than replacement. Here's what a full replacement delivers:

  • Complete removal of old materials to assess and repair decking damage before new installation
  • Ventilation upgrades that reduce attic heat and extend shingle life in high-temperature climates
  • Storm-rated materials engineered for hurricane-season wind speeds and rainfall intensity
  • Improved energy efficiency that lowers cooling costs throughout Mandeville's long summer season
  • Transferable warranties that add value and confidence for future buyers
